Please read this whole message before doing anything.
This procedure is a diagnostic test. It’s unlikely to solve your problem. Don’t be disappointed when you find that nothing has changed after you complete it.
The purpose of the test is to determine whether the problem is caused by third-party software that loads automatically at startup or login, by a peripheral device, or by corruption of certain system caches. 
Disconnect all wired peripherals except those needed for the test, and remove all aftermarket expansion cards. Boot in safe mode and log in to the account with the problem. Note: If FileVault is enabled on some models, or if a firmware password is set, or if the boot volume is a software RAID, you can’t do this. Ask for further instructions.
Safe mode is much slower to boot and run than normal, and some things won’t work at all, including sound output and  Wi-Fi on certain iMacs. The next normal boot may also be somewhat slow.
The login screen appears even if you usually log in automatically. You must know your login password in order to log in. If you’ve forgotten the password, you will need to reset it before you begin. Test while in safe mode. Same problem? After testing, reboot as usual (i.e., not in safe mode) and verify that you still have the problem. Post the results of the test.

    My macbook pro running on os x mavericks is giving me an issue. After 5 minutes  of connection with the wifi network, the internet stops working even though its connected the network. Reconnecting fixes it for yet another 5 minutes.

    Might be corrupted network preferences ..
    Open the Finder. From the Finder menu bar click Go > Go to Folder
    Type or copy paste the following:
    /Library/Preferences/SystemConfiguration
    Click Go then move all the files in the SystemConfiguration folder to the Trash.
    See if that makes a difference.
    Your Mac will generate a new SystemConfiguration folder for you.

    Wifi problems seem to crop up a lot on here and unfortunately there doesn't seem to be a 'one fix' solution.
    However, sometimes any one of the following can help although, unfortunately, not always. In no particular order:
    Check wifi security - if it's WEP change it to WPA or WPA2 (preferably, as it's more secure)
    Change the wifi channel on the router
    Create a new Network Location: http://support.apple.com/kb/HT5289
    Reboot the router

  • Internet stops working at random

    Hi Guys!
    This is about my girlfriend's MacBook.
    We have a LevelOne WiFi router, works perfectly fine for my MacBook Pro and other computers (Windows XP, Vista,...).
    She can connect to the Wifi and use the Internet. However, after a while - the duration changes, sometimes it's only a few minutes, sometimes it lasts for 30 min. - the Internet stops working.
    The MacBook still has full WiFi connection but she doesn't have Internet (no websites, no skype, etc). It's not dependent on what she's doing, sometimes it happens even when she doesn't use the computer.
    In the Network Preferences it says that "AirPort has a self-assigned IP address and may not be able to connect to the Internet." Under TCP/IP it's set for using DCHP and also shows an IP and a Subnet Mask, however, the field for "Router" is empty. Renewing the DHCP lease doesn't help, she has to disconnect the Wifi and re-connect, then it works again.
    When it works it says that it has another IP address (192.168.123.167), Subnet mask is 255.255.255.0 and Router is: 192.168.123.254
    You can probably imagine that this is annoying like sh*. Help us before I have to bring her to the asylum

    The Internet stops working because you are either losing your association to the Wi-Fi router or your DHCP lease is expiring.
    The first step to take in debugging this is to make sure your Wi-Fi router has the most up-to-date firmware available from its manufacturer installed on it.

  • Internet stops working after waking up from sleep

    My MPB has a strange and very inconvenient problem. Sometimes when it goes out of sleep Internet stops working. No matter what connection I use: Ethernet or WiFi (tried both), no site can be opened. The strange thing is:
    at the same time other devices connected to the same router work fine (both wired and wireless), so router and ISP are OK.
    from Mac I can ping any site by IP (and Skype works fine too).
    So it looks like some service in Mac OS that is responsible for domain name resolution stops working.
    What I tried:
    Restart router - no effect
    Move Mac to sleep and wake again - no effect
    Restart Mac - the only cure. But in this case I have to close and open numerous applications that is really bothering.
    Should I mention that all updates are in place?

    Try this. Go to: System Preferences/Network/Advanced/ and click on the far right part of the bar, PPP. You have seven possible items to be clicked: instead, only click "Connect Automatically..." and "Disconnect when..." - and leave everything else unclicked.
    That should solve your problem, though it'd be great if you were to post your results here.
